Avatar Studios seeks to satisfy fans with new stories in the world of The Last Airbender
Fans of the animated series ‘Avatar: The Last Airbender’ have a date to mark on their calendar. Paramount has confirmed that the animated film will pick up the story where the series left off on next October 10, 2025. Although no plot details have been revealed, it is speculated that the story could focus on the time period between ‘The Last Airbender’ and its sequel, ‘The Legend of Korra’.
Avatar Studios Has Big Plans To Expand The Avatar Universe: Three Movies And Possible Spinoffs
Avatar Studios, the company that has the rights to the franchise, has plans to expand the story with three movies and possible spin-offs focused on other characters like Kyoshi or Zuko. Meanwhile, Netflix is also developing a live-action adaptation of the series, though the original co-creators are not involved.
This new proposal will explore the period after Ozai’s defeat and the end of the war, a time that has never been fully explored on screen. The film is expected to show how the characters worked together to restore the world after the destruction caused by the Fire Nation.
Lauren Montgomery will direct the film, while original creators Bryan Konietzko and Michael DiMartino and the show’s executive producer Eric Coleman will join as producers..
